Best Food KL - Traditional Recipe Restaurant @ Kuchai Lama

Ever thinked where can you get a delicious rice dumpling (bak chang) when u need it? Well... Traditional Recipe Restaurant in Kuchai Lama offer many varieties of rice dumpling and even have those abalone, scallop, shark fin rice dumplings.

What I've tried in this restaurant is steamed chicken with Nu Er Hong("daughter red"). If u don't know, Nu Er Hong is also known as Hua Diao Jiu("flowery carving wine") and is a kind of HuangJiu("Yellow Wine") originates from Shaoxing, in the eastern coastal province of Zhejiang. For me, it is a bit too salty and the chicken is a bit overcooked (cooked till a bit old is what we say in chinese)... but the taste is quite good.

I also tried the chicken floss roll... This one I can tell u that it's nice. It is you tiao inside, covered with chicken floss then wrapped with cheong fun.
